Title: Kevin Shen: Innovator in Computer Security
Introduction
Kevin Shen is a notable inventor based in Boyds, MD (US), recognized for his contributions to computer security. With a total of three patents to his name, he has made significant strides in protecting computer assets from malicious attacks. His work is crucial in an era where cybersecurity is of utmost importance.
Latest Patents
Kevin Shen's latest patents focus on innovative methods for safeguarding computer systems. One of his key inventions involves a method that protects a computer asset by identifying a particular signature. This signature is software that enables a specific gateway to block intrusions from reaching the computer asset. By installing this signature on the gateway, the method effectively shields the computer asset from potential threats.
